DJ Dean Fuel takes on Channel24's quickie


Cape Town – It’s almost time for the 21st MCQP event in Cape Town on Saturday, 20 December.

Dress up in your coolest Royal Navy themed costume to celebrate the occasion along with thousands of other partygoers at the Cape Town City Hall and Grand Parade.

It's going to be a day filled with music, dance and pageantry. A number of emcees, including Lola Fine and DJs from UCT Radio and MFM will be welcoming guests on the pink carpet. The gates open at 17:00.

Local DJ and producer, DJ Dean Fuel will be at this year’s MCQP and Channel24 did a quickie with the superstar DJ.

1) You’re performing at your 10th MCQP! Which one stands out for you as the most memorable?

So many to think of... I loved playing at the Ratanga Junction venue - very cool use of the space! The Stadium has also been brilliant over the years, and even the CTICC made for an epic party! I would probably have to say that my first event was my most memorable, as I had no idea what to expect - and was blown away!

2) This year’s theme is Royal Navy. Have you ever found yourself wearing a sailor outfit and why?

I’ve dressed like a pilot, a ninja, a barbarian, a cowboy, a cop, but never a sailor (I sound like a member of the Village People, haha!) …. of course there is a first time for everything.

3) What did you do for your 21st birthday?

Being a DJ, I played at many of my friends 21st parties, so when it came to mine I took it chilled …. dinner and cocktails with family and close friends. We did go out partying later of course - and I ended up at home being forced into a shower (fully clothed I believe) by my sister as I was “TOO” wasted.

4) What’s your favourite song to play at MCQP?

Depends - every year I try work in a suitable track for the theme. One year I even made my own special bootleg edit of Madonna, Belinda Carlisle and a few other massive tracks as an opener. Another year I opened with The Big Bad Wolf (fairytale theme I believe), and then last year I opened with Avicii’s Hey Brother for the cowboy theme. I always tailor the set to be new, fresh, and fun! I want the crowd to feel connected, and to go a little bit crazy! If they do I have down my job!

5) If you could go on a boat cruise with 5 celebrities who would it be?

Hmm..celeb questions I hate these! I suppose it depends on the definition of “celeb” - no Kardashians for me! I’d pick Kate Moss, Colin Farrell, Deadmau5, Keith Richards, and Candice Nethercott. A mix between eye candy, interesting stories and being up for a party!
